A uniform line charge λ is placed on an infinite straight wire, a distance d above a grounded conducting plane. (Let's say the wire runs parallel to the x-axis and directly above it, and the conducting plane is the xy plane.)
(a) Find the potential in the region above the plane.
(b) Find the charge density σ induced on the conducting plane.
